Cadence Advances SoC and Chiplet Design With Samsung Foundry
CadenceCadence(US:CDNS) ZACKS·2025-06-17 14:45

Core Insights - Cadence Design Systems, Inc. (CDNS) has expanded its partnership with Samsung Foundry through a new multi-year IP agreement aimed at enhancing its memory and interface IP solutions across Samsung's advanced process technologies [1][10] Group 1: Partnership and Collaboration - The collaboration combines Cadence's AI-driven design platforms with Samsung's fabrication technologies to deliver high-performance, low-power solutions for AI data centers, automotive applications like ADAS, and next-generation RF connectivity [2] - The renewed IP agreement reinforces Cadence's commitment to accelerating innovation, allowing mutual customers to develop next-generation products faster and more efficiently [3] Group 2: Advanced IP Offerings - Under the expanded IP agreement, Cadence will provide a robust suite of advanced IP targeting AI, HPC, and automotive markets, including memory and interface IP such as LPDDR6/5x-14.4G, GDDR7-36G, DDR5-9600, and PCIe 6.0/5.0/CXL 3.2 [4] - Tailored IP offerings include LPDDR5X-8533 PHY for automotive and a 32G PCIe 5.0 PHY for SF2P, further enhancing their joint IP portfolio [4] Group 3: Digital and Verification Solutions - Cadence's digital full flow has been certified for Samsung's SF2P node, developed through extensive design-technology co-optimization, including Hyper Cell methodology and Local Layout Effect support [5] - The Pegasus Verification System and broader physical verification flow have been certified for SF2P and other nodes, ensuring signoff-grade accuracy and scalability, thus reducing time-to-market [6] Group 4: RF and 3D-IC Innovations - Cadence and Samsung have demonstrated an advanced co-design flow for Front-End Module (FEM) and Antenna-in-Package (AiP) designs targeting mmWave applications, improving design data management and enabling quicker development cycles [7] - In the 3D-IC space, a comprehensive power integrity flow has been developed, resolving 80–90% of IR-drop issues with minimal performance impact, showcasing the effectiveness of Cadence's AI-driven analysis [8] Group 5: Market Performance - CDNS currently holds a Zacks Rank 3 (Hold), with shares increasing by 18.5% over the past three months, compared to the Zacks Computer-Software industry's growth of 21.3% [9]
